Personal Travel Insurance
            We strongly recommend that you take out comprehensive travel insurance, 
              including health cover, prior to starting your journey. 
            The E111 is This is the Community document which demonstrates that 
              the holder is entitled to free or reduced cost emergency medical 
              treatment. So if you or your dependants are suddenly taken ill or 
              have an accident during a visit to an E.E.A country, you will receive 
              treatment on the same terms as nationals of the country you are 
              visiting when you produce a valid E111. For more information see

            Most doctors speak English and pharmacies should be able to help 
              find one. Dial 18 for the fire brigade (pompiers), 17 for the police, 
              15 for an ambulance, directory enquiries is 12 and the operator 
              is 13.
